Add a Business Sign in / Sign Up Add a review
4 results for:

Search Engine Optimization in La Crescenta-Montrose

Filter
Toggle
Refine results by
Map View
2822 Alabama st, La Crescenta-Montrose, CA
Virtual Studios is a web design and web development company. Along with websites we offer hosting and security. Virtual Studios also offers: Graphic Design Photo Retouching Photography Video Editing Read more